- We compare the three popular causality measures: transfer entropy (TE), Partial directed coherence (PDC) and conditional mutual information from mixed embedding (MIME). We use both theoretical maps such as Coupled Henon maps, Rossler-Lorenze systems and Macky-Glass systems and real data such as EEG data from ADD parients and financial data from real world market to compare the efficiency of those three measures, in terms of directionality, directness and computation time. Also, we construct analytical toy models for both Gaussian stantionary linear autoregressive vector processes and discrete processes (low dimensional Ising model), to compare the three measures. From those comparison, we present discussion on parameter choices and application tips.
